2 | Definition in 30 Seconds
Virtual Reality (VR) for Artificial Intelligence:
The integration of AI algorithms into immersive, computer-generated 3D environments, enabling those environments to respond intelligently, personalize experiences, and learn from user interactions for enhanced engagement and functionality.

It answers four critical questions:

  • How can immersive environments become more realistic and interactive?
  • Can AI adapt VR scenarios to individual users in real time?
  • How can VR + AI improve training, customer service, and decision-making?
  • What data can be collected and analyzed to refine these experiences?

Think of it as stepping into a smart, responsive world that learns and grows with you.

4 | Key Applications of AI in VR

  1. Training & Simulation – Adaptive learning scenarios for pilots, surgeons, factory workers, and customer service teams.
  2. Retail & E-Commerce – Intelligent VR stores that recommend products based on user behavior.
  3. Healthcare – Personalized rehabilitation programs and patient education in immersive settings.
  4. Real Estate & Architecture – AI-driven property walk-throughs that adjust features based on buyer preferences.
  5. Entertainment & Gaming – NPCs (non-playable characters) that learn and respond more like real people.
  6. Remote Collaboration – Smart virtual workspaces that adapt tools, layouts, and resources in real time.

7 | Advanced AI + VR Tactics for 2025

  • Emotion Recognition – AI analyzes facial expressions or voice tone to adjust VR environments in real time.
  • Generative Environments – AI creates entirely new worlds, objects, or challenges on the fly.
  • Natural Language Processing (NLP) – Users can speak naturally to AI-driven characters and receive intelligent responses.
  • Predictive User Modeling – VR adapts scenarios based on anticipated behavior or needs.
  • Edge AI Processing – Running AI models directly on VR hardware for low-latency responsiveness.

8 | Recommended Tool Stack

PurposeTool / ServiceWhy It Rocks
VR DevelopmentUnity 3D, Unreal EngineIndustry-standard immersive design tools
AI IntegrationTensorFlow, PyTorchFlexible machine learning frameworks
Speech & NLPOpenAI API, Google DialogflowNatural conversation capabilities
Emotion & Gesture DetectionAffectiva, OpenCVReal-time emotion and movement recognition
AnalyticsCognitive3D, Vizor AnalyticsTracks VR user interactions and metrics
